For this special occasion, we will be CASEing (Copy and Selectively Edit) the wonderful Donna Mikasa of Three Umbrellas. CASE is basically taking the elements you like that inspire you from a project and making it your own. It does not mean completely copying the card.
This was the beautiful card that inspired my card. For me, I was inspired by her layout and the embossing, so I started with my background first.

I used Gina K Designs’ Master Layouts 1 to die cut a white and a navy cardstock with the Large Rectangle 1 and 2 silver cardstock with the Large Rectangle 2. I die cut out 5 navy feathers with GKD’s Fancy Feathers Dies. I glued the feathers onto the navy cardstock and cut anything hanging off the sides. I embossed my white cardstock with GKD’s Swiss Dot Embossing Folder.
I measured 1-1/2″ from the opposite ends of the white and navy cardstocks and cut it with a paper cutter. I took one of each and glued it onto the silver cardstock. I did this twice, so I had 2 backgrounds.

I stamped and heat embossed GKD’s Delicate Flowers with WOW Metallic Silver embossing powder. I ink blended all the flowers and leaves with GKD Light Carnation, Medium Carnation, and Blue Denim Ink. I stamped the sentiment in Blue Denim and heat embossed in clear powder. I die cut all the pieces and arranged them on my card. Once everything was to my liking, I glued everything down and onto an A2 card. I decided to leave the leaf hanging off the card to make it a little different.
